Medication errors are one of the major issues in medicine due to the number of patients who experience adverse effects that could have been prevented, the extra costs applied to the healthcare system, and most importantly, the broken trust between patients and healthcare practitioners. These mistakes can take place at any stage of medication process ranging from prescribing, dispensing, administering and monitoring. To improve patients’ safety and the quality of care provided, it crucial to identify the factors contributing to adverse events and, therefore, apply proper prevention measures. The aim of this assessment is to critically evaluate medication errors, determine the possible issues that might be underlying the problem, and assess possible solutions for reducing medication errors as well as ascertain the ethical consideration associated with handling this vital healthcare matter.
Medication errors are paramount in the healthcare delivery systems, causes complications to the patient, result to high costs, and instills less confidence in the system (Tariq & Scherbak, 2024). These mistakes may be committed at the prescriber level, at the time of preparing the prescription, at the time of giving the medicine to the patient, or during the observation period for the side effects of the drugs. This could be as a result of miscommunication, knowledge deficiency, or system related problems for instance poor labeling practices or use of substandard drug delivery systems. Moreover, medication reconciliation errors characterized by wrong administration of drugs at the wrong time or simply administering wrong drugs due to changes in the patient’s health status also contribute to harm. To determine the root-causes of medication errors several dimensions must be taken into consideration including education of the care provider, technology, and system modifications. Continuing education programs as well as teaching programs for healthcare personnel should seek to illustrate the significance of precise communication as well as documentation in an effort to reduce the likelihood of errors occurring. Likewise, when it comes to electronic prescribing systems and automated drug dispensing technologies the percentage of errors is greatly minimized. Also, maintaining the policies, which encourage healthcare teams to report or analyze the medication errors without any type of punishment, is also necessary to avoid such mistakes in the future.
Medication errors are defined as preventable actual or potential adverse occurrences that may result in wrong medication utilization or cause harm to patients (Ambwani et al., 2019). Different causes leading to these errors are showcased in scholarly information such as human error, system problems, and non-communication integration in a health care system (Bindra et al., 2021). According to a research, it emerged that healthcare providers are overwhelmed with work and this makes them potent a prescriptive and administering errors (Hawkins & Morse, 2022). Also, the use of abbreviations and/or poor writing particularly when completing prescriptions has also emerged as a common area of concern, with regards to the interpretation of drug orders (Ross et al., 2021). Writing also indicates that there is a higher common of errors where handoffs are done such as during admission or discharge whereby failure in medication reconciliation leads to patients receiving wrong dosages, or even completely wrong medication. Lack of proper knowledge in terms of interaction between different drugs or any side effects that a particular drug may cause is another cause of drug related mistakes especially among new practitioners(Garin et
al., 2021). These dimensions when learnt from the scholarly research help one realize that where the healthcare system can prevent are areas of concern.
